Understanding Double Glazing
What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ing consists of 2 panes of glass with a space in between, filled with gas or air. This design decreases heat loss, reduces noise contamination, and improves security. The space between the panes serves as an insulator, making it harder for heat to move from the within your home to the exterior.
Typical Issues with Double Glazing
Despite its numerous benefits, Misted Double Glazing-glazed units can experience several concerns over time. Here's a table summarizing the most common issues and their possible impacts:
| Issue | Description |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Failed Seals | Moisture in between panes or fogging of glass | Reduced energy effectiveness and visibility |
| Cracks and Chips | Damage to the Misted Glass Replacement surface | Risk of injury and minimized insulation |
| Drafts | Poor sealing around the frame | Increased energy costs, discomfort |
| Condensation | Moisture accumulation between panes | Aesthetic issues and prospective mold growth |
| Hardware Malfunctions | Problems with locks, deals with, or hinges | Security issues and functional failure |
Indications You Need Double Glazing Repairs
Being proactive about repairs can conserve homeowners money and time in the long run. Here are the most common signs that indicate double glazing repairs may be essential:
- Visible condensation between the panes of glass.
- Fractures or chips that affect the structural stability.
- Increased energy costs due to drafts.
- Difficulties in opening or closing windows.
- Window misting up that obscures your view.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Is double glazing worth repairing?
A: Yes, repairing double glazing can be more affordable than changing the entire Foggy Window Repair system. Small fixes can substantially enhance energy performance and visual appeals.
Q2: How long does a double-glazed unit last?
A: On average, double-glazed windows can last 20 to 35 years, depending upon the products used and the upkeep they receive.
Q3: Can I repair double glazing myself?
A: Some small concerns may be fixable in the house, such as changing deal with systems. Nevertheless, for more intricate issues, it's suggested to seek advice from a professional.
Q4: What are the costs connected with double glazing repairs?
A: Repair expenses can vary extensively based on the specific problem, the degree of the damage, and the type of materials utilized. Typically, small repairs can cost in between ₤ 100 to ₤ 300, while major repairs may reach ₤ 600 or more.
Q5: How can I prevent double glazing concerns?
A: Regular maintenance, consisting of cleansing and timely repairs, can assist prevent most issues. In addition, selecting quality products and professional installation are important.
